About this Pattern
Inspired by a vintage Austrian hiking jacket. This neat mid-season piece is perfect for all weathers. A double breasted jacket that can be lined or unlined. It features two flap pockets and a button tab to close the collar.
Denham is more closely fitting than a lot of our other patterns, do carefully check the finished measurements table, and if in doubt size up.
All seam allowances are 1.5cm unless stated otherwise and are included in the pattern.
Skill level; Intermediate.
Suitable fabrics – dry oilskin, oilskin, linen, 8 -12oz denim, wool, corduroy, cotton twills or canvas. A heavier weight cloth will result in a more structured jacket.
For linings we’d suggest our barrier lining if using an oilskin, otherwise – cotton voile, lightweight linen, cotton poplin, lightweight wool and slip linings.
